Output 4ab4edb534b5a8a2c344a196b83de80e36f65620226a048b0d05cf2fc4702c66:6

value
17368960
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 008a4a5b46342f074e3d68089d98b23620e9df5f OP_EQUALVERIFY OP_CHECKSIG
address
113rfbBLWpb6N2H4i9x79smZ9QnFaMcHyt
transaction
4ab4edb534b5a8a2c344a196b83de80e36f65620226a048b0d05cf2fc4702c66
spent
true